1. Settlement Patterns in India

  • India shows a variety of settlement patterns because of differences in climate, water availability, slope of land, and level of development.
  • Nucleated settlements are compact and closely packed.
  • Dispersed settlements are scattered and spread out.

2. Settlement Patterns in Brazil

  • Earlier settlements in Brazil were formed by European settlers mainly in coastal areas.
  • Coastal Brazil has a hot humid climate, limited flat land because of rugged topography, good water supply, and a large range of natural resources.
  • Sao Paulo is a major metropolitan and industrial area.

3. Urbanisation in India

  • Urbanisation level is measured as the percentage of urban population to total population.
  • India's urbanisation level in 2011 was 31.16%.
  • Urbanisation has been higher in southern India than in northern India.

4. Urbanisation in Brazil

  • Brazil is a highly urbanised developing country with about 86% urban population today.
  • The definition of urban is not very clear in Brazil.
  • Rapid urbanisation in Brazil happened mainly in the South and South-east.
